What are Chrome OS Compatible Computers?
Chrome OS is a lightweight, cloud-centric operating system developed by Google, designed for speed, simplicity, and security. To "buy Chrome OS" typically means purchasing a device that is certified to run Chrome OS, known as a Chromebook or Chromebox. However, many modern industrial and mini PCs are also fully compatible with Chrome OS Flex, Google's version of the OS designed to run on existing PC hardware. These systems offer a robust, fanless alternative for commercial and industrial environments where reliability, low power consumption, and easy management are critical.
Key Specifications for Chrome OS Compatibility
For optimal performance with Chrome OS or Chrome OS Flex, a computer should meet specific hardware criteria. The OS is designed to be efficient, but modern web applications demand capable hardware. Key specifications to look for include:
-
Processor: Modern Intel processors (like the N-series or Core i3/i5) with integrated graphics provide excellent performance for web apps and multiple tabs.
-
Memory (RAM): A minimum of 4GB is required, but 8GB or 16GB is recommended for professional multi-tasking and to ensure smooth operation over a device's lifespan.
-
Storage: While Chrome OS is cloud-focused, local SSD storage (128GB or 256GB) is essential for the OS, apps, and offline files. eMMC storage, common in consumer Chromebooks, is less ideal for industrial use where reliability and speed are paramount.
-
Connectivity: Multiple USB ports (including USB-C for modern peripherals), reliable Gigabit Ethernet, and strong Wi-Fi are necessary for diverse workplace setups.
Ideal Use Cases and Applications
Chrome OS devices are perfect for streamlined, secure computing environments. Primary applications include:
-
Digital Signage & Kiosks: Reliable, low-maintenance systems for running interactive displays.
-
Thin Clients & VDI: Perfect endpoints for accessing virtual desktops and cloud-based applications in call centers, offices, and healthcare.
-
Education & Training Labs: Easy-to-manage, secure computers for classrooms and training facilities.
-
Lightweight Workstations: For roles primarily involving web applications, email, document editing, and video conferencing.
